Output c64071ce9928179afcf0163e9a12c8b705ace775d796650c132309cc7322a0dd:0

value
2682583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41c95f6c23f1a7256ad5264901fb183527cbf61e OP_EQUAL
address
37gs5dreAzBmVA2FePAZ9Q7xMNeHd66smU
transaction
c64071ce9928179afcf0163e9a12c8b705ace775d796650c132309cc7322a0dd
confirmations
252357
spent
true